Gunnery Leading Seaman Course Graduates from INS Dronacharya
On June 6, 2026, trainees from the Gunnery Leading Seaman (LS) ‘Q’ Course successfully graduated from the esteemed INS Dronacharya, signifying the completion of their specialized training in naval gunnery.
This ceremony marked a pivotal moment for the sailors, who have been rigorously trained to refine their technical skills, weapon handling, and operational capabilities.

Throughout the course, trainees engaged in intensive sessions covering naval gunnery systems, weapons operations, fire control, and combat readiness, preparing them to support maritime operations effectively.
With the successful completion of this challenging program, these newly minted gunners are now ready to assume greater responsibilities within the Indian Navy with improved technical knowledge and operational skills.
